What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in the City of Jefferson?

All work must be permitted through the City of Jefferson Building Department and performed by a contractor licensed by Michigan LARA. The 2021 IRC with Michigan amendments now mandates specific material upgrades. This includes a minimum 24-inch-wide ice and water shield membrane along eaves and valleys in our climate zone, and step flashing integrated with the wall sheathing. These details, often missed in older 1980s installations, are critical for long-term performance and compliance.

With our severe thunderstorms, what specific shingle features should I look for?

Jefferson's 115 mph wind zone and moderate hail risk make two specifications non-negotiable. First, shingles must be rated for Vult 115 mph winds, which involves enhanced sealing strips and proper nailing patterns. Second, selecting a Class 4 impact-resistant shingle is a financial necessity for the May-August storm season; it withstands 1.25-inch hail, drastically reduces damage claims, and is required for the largest insurance premium discounts available.

My roof looks fine from the ground. Why would I need a thermal imaging inspection?

Traditional visual inspections miss sub-surface moisture trapped within the roofing system. Standard infrared thermal imaging scans the roof surface at dawn, identifying temperature differentials caused by wet insulation or decking. On an architectural shingle roof, this can pinpoint leaks at flashing points or wind-driven rain intrusion long before stains appear on your ceiling, allowing for precise, cost-effective repairs that preserve the underlying 1/2-inch CDX plywood.

I've heard attic mold can start in the roof. How does ventilation work on our typical home?

Proper ventilation on a 4/12 pitch roof requires a balanced system of intake at the eaves and exhaust at the ridge, as defined by the 2021 Michigan Residential Code. Inadequate airflow allows summer heat and winter moisture to stagnate in the attic. This leads to condensation on the plywood decking, promoting mold growth and premature deterioration of the shingle underside, independent of their external age or condition.
